About the role

The purpose of this role is to manage the Arizona Distribution Centre and activities across the Americas region including being a conduit for the JV with Aerosafety in Brazil and any future Supply Division entities in the Americas region. The job holder will be responsible for growing business in the Aviation and Maritime (MedAire) sectors as well as fulfilling the orders generated by Intl.SOS according to agreed service levels with the Medical Services (MS) and Government Services (GS) Business Lines.


The Key Performance Indicators (KPI) of the role are:

  • Growth in Revenue, Gross Profit, and EBIT
  • G&A management according to budget
  • Working Capital Management
  • Quality of Service including, Turnaround time (TAT), number of complaints/recalls
  • Productivity Improvements
  • COGS savings
  • New and Upsell Business Development

Financial Management:

The role includes financial responsibilities that encompass managing the P&L and Balance Sheet of the Americas region. This involves budget preparation, forecasting, regular business reviews, and management of accounts receivable, inventory, and working capital targets. It also necessitates constant review of backlog and actual performance to ensure accurate month-end forecasting.


Service Quality:

As the VP / GD Americas, you will be accountable for maintaining high service levels in the Distribution Centre. This includes overseeing compliance with pharmaceutical regulations, ensuring the best manufacturing and wholesale practices in line with ISO and GxP standards, and optimizing warehouse and manufacturing operations. Collaboration with the Supply Division corporate team to share and implement best practices is crucial. Additionally, managing staff, performance, team building, and retention is integral to maintaining service quality.
